    I remember back when the OG came out... Cryptic commercials, and my friend showing it off made it look like a beast, and at the time it was. Right now, if you want an stock Android experience like the Droid, your best bet would be the Galaxy Nexus. The large screen may take some getting used too. If you want a great screen with 4g then the Rezound and Razr are great choices as well. If you want a keyboard, you can't go wrong with the Droid 3 or Samsung Stratosphere. I personally like to future proof myself, and would go with the Droid 3 or Nexus. The Droid 3 will be the most familiar design-wise to your A855, but the Nexus will provide you with a great screen, and stock Android Experience.

    Hi guys! Long time lurker, new time poster here. I have reached somewhat of an impasse with myself. For almost three years exactly, I have been the proud owner of a Motorola Droid A855, which over the years, I have absolutely fallen in love with. This thing is in pristine condition, and I have modded the crap out of it. Currently, I'm running CM 7.1 with Chevy's 1.25 GHz ULV custom kernel, and I've even done the little straw-in-the-headphone-jack thing to fix the issues with the audio cutting out. So, to put it bluntly, I've gotten really attached to my OG Droid, and the thing runs so well, it's like having a brand new phone every day I unplug it from the charger.

    However, for Christmas, my parents set me up with a Droid RAZR, which I know to be a wonderful phone, but I am hesitant to just ditch my A855 since it is in such good condition, and still running strong.

    Things I have considered so far:
    -From what I've read, the RAZR bootloader is still locked, but then again, it's only a matter of time before someone cracks this thing wide open, if it hasn't already been done.
    -The RAZR has a beautiful screen, but I don't like the perceived graininess as compared to the A855's LCD, which I guess is a result of the PenTile display (please correct me if I'm wrong here.)
    -I kind of like having the physical keyboard of the A855, but I feel like I could get over not having one.
    -The RAZR has substantially more RAM than the A855
    -My current phone after overclocking has the same base CPU speed as a stock RAZR, although in the future, there may be the potential to OC the RAZR so it's even faster.
    -Higher capacity battery on the RAZR, although this may be offset by the increased power consumption.
    -City in which I go to school has 4G service, so that's a big plus for the RAZR.

    So, my question to you is: Why do you think I should or should not upgrade to the RAZR?
